Amendment No. 29 Offered by Mr. McCormick The Acting CHAIR. It is now in order to consider amendment No. 29 printed in part C of House Report 118-559. Mr. McCORMICK. Mr. Chair, I have an amendment at the desk. The Acting CHAIR. The Clerk will designate the amendment. The text of the amendment is as follows: Page 26, line 14, insert ``, including any barrier constructed by a State government,'' after ``barriers''. The Acting CHAIR. Pursuant to House Resolution 1316, the gentleman from Georgia (Mr. McCormick) and a Member opposed each will control 5 minutes. The Chair recognizes the gentleman from Georgia. Mr. McCORMICK. Mr. Chair, I rise to offer my amendment No. 29 to H.R. 8752, the fiscal year 2025 Homeland Security appropriations bill. My amendment would add language to section 212 of the bill to make sure that no Federal funds can be used to dismantle, demolish, remove, or damage barriers on the U.S.-Mexico border that are placed there by State governments. The crisis at our southern border has never been worse. Since President Biden took office, there have been easily over 9 million encounters nationwide and over 7.5 million at the southwest border specifically.…
